Abstract
USB charger apparatus and chargeable electronic devices are presented in which the device and charger use USB cable data lines to establish a bidirectional communications connection, and the charger provides charger capability information to a master controller of the electronic device via the communications connection. The device controller preferentially selects a fastest charging match between the charger capability information and device charging capability information, and sends configuration information through the communications connection to set the power supply level of the charger. The charger communicates power supply status information to the electronic device, and the device can reconfigure the charger power supply level accordingly.

12. A method for powering or charging an electronic device from a universal serial bus (USB) cable having first and second data signal conductors, the method comprising:
-
using a processor of the electronic device, establishing a bidirectional digital communications connection along the first and second data signal conductors of the USB cable for exchanging data between the electronic device and a connected charger; using the processor, obtaining charger capability information from the connected charger using the bidirectional digital communications connection; and using the processor, determining at least one match between the charger capability information and device charging capability information representing at least one charging power level suitable for charging the electronic device; and using the processor, selectively configuring the connected charger using the bidirectional digital communications connection at least partially according to a fastest charging match between the charger capability information and the device charging capability information. - View Dependent Claims (13, 14)

15. A Universal Serial Bus (USB) charger apparatus, comprising:
-
a connector for receiving a USB cable, the connector comprising; a first conductive structure for electrical connection to a first data signal conductor of the USB cable, a second conductive structure for electrical connection to a second data signal conductor of the USB cable, a third conductive structure for electrical connection to a first power conductor of the USB cable, and a fourth conductive structure for electrical connection to a second power conductor of the USB cable; a power supply operatively coupled to supply electrical power at one of a plurality of output power levels to a connected electronic device via the third and fourth conductive structures, the power supply; and a controller coupled with the first and second conductive structures and selectively operative to; provide charger capability information representing the plurality of output power levels to the connected electronic device using a bidirectional digital communications connection along the first and second data signal conductors of the USB cable via the first and second conductive structures, receive configuration information from the connected electronic device using the bidirectional digital communications connection, and selectively set or adjust the power supply to one of the plurality of output power levels at least partially according to the configuration information. - View Dependent Claims (16, 17, 18, 19, 20)
